@@ -835,4 +836,14 @@ void RemoveDeadValues::runOnOperation() {
module->emitError("greedy pattern rewrite failed to converge");
signalPassFailure();
}
+
+ // Canonicalizing a region branch op (e.g. dropping a now-unused result and
+ // the corresponding terminator operand) erases operands in place without
+ // revisiting the defining ops of the values that were erased. This can
+ // strand now-dead values that this pass itself introduced, such as the
+ // `ub.poison` ops created above to replace operands forwarded only to dead
+ // successor inputs. Sweep those away here.
+ IRRewriter rewriter(context);
+ for (Region ®ion : module->getRegions())
+ eliminateTriviallyDeadOps(rewriter, region);
}

+// The scf.if result is dead, but both branches have side-effecting ops, so
+// scf.if itself must be preserved. The dead result and the yielded values
+// that only fed that dead result (and any ub.poison value that replaces
+// them) must be removed by the `canonicalize` pass.
+//
+// CHECK-CANONICALIZE: func.func @clean_region_branch_op_if_remove_result(%[[cond:.*]]: i1, %[[m:.*]]: memref<i32>) {
+// CHECK-CANONICALIZE-NEXT: scf.if %[[cond]] {
+// CHECK-CANONICALIZE-NEXT: %[[c1:.*]] = arith.constant 1
+// CHECK-CANONICALIZE-NEXT: memref.store %[[c1]], %[[m]][]
+// CHECK-CANONICALIZE-NEXT: } else {
+// CHECK-CANONICALIZE-NEXT: %[[c2:.*]] = arith.constant 2
+// CHECK-CANONICALIZE-NEXT: memref.store %[[c2]], %[[m]][]
+// CHECK-CANONICALIZE-NEXT: }
+// CHECK-CANONICALIZE-NEXT: return
+// CHECK-CANONICALIZE-NEXT: }
+func.func @clean_region_branch_op_if_remove_result(%cond: i1, %m: memref<i32>) {
+ %r = scf.if %cond -> (i32) {
+ %c1 = arith.constant 1 : i32
+ memref.store %c1, %m[] : memref<i32>
+ scf.yield %c1 : i32
+ } else {
+ %c2 = arith.constant 2 : i32
+ memref.store %c2, %m[] : memref<i32>
+ scf.yield %c2 : i32
+ }
+ return
+}
